WebJun 8, 2024 · Some of Madison’s opening list of amendments didn’t make the final cut in September. The House agreed on a version of the Bill of Rights that had 17 amendments, and later, the Senate consolidated the list to 12 amendments. In the end, the states approved 10 of the 12 amendments in December 1791. WebOct 7, 2024 · The Senate changed the joint resolution to consist of 12 amendments. A joint House and Senate Conference Committee settled remaining disagreements in September. On October 2, 1789, President …

One amendment, the 21st Amendment, repealed the 18th Amendment, which had ushered in the period of prohibition in the United States by banning the manufacture, sale, and transportation of alcohol. philip pollackWebAug 13, 2024 · On June 8, 1789, Representative James Madison introduced a series of proposed amendments to the newly ratified U.S. Constitution. That summer the House of Representatives debated Madison’s proposal, and on August 24 the House passed 17 amendments to be added to the Constitution.
